What are some typical daily responsibilities for a Remote Pediatric RN?

A Remote Pediatric RN typically conducts virtual assessments, monitors patient health, provides education and support to families, and coordinates care with pediatricians and other healthcare professionals. You might spend your day reviewing electronic health records, triaging patient concerns, and following up on treatment plans using secure communication tools. Collaboration with multidisciplinary teams is common, helping ensure comprehensive, coordinated care for young patients. This role offers autonomy and flexibility while maintaining close connections with both patients and medical colleagues.

What is a Remote Pediatric RN job?

A Remote Pediatric RN is a registered nurse who provides care, support, and medical guidance to pediatric patients and their families through telehealth services. They may conduct virtual assessments, educate families on managing health conditions, coordinate care plans, and provide triage support. This role allows nurses to work from home while still delivering high-quality patient care, often in collaboration with physicians and other healthcare professionals.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Remote Pediatric Rn position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Pediatric RN, you need a current RN license, solid pediatric nursing experience, and a deep understanding of pediatric-specific care protocols. Familiarity with telemedicine platforms, electronic health records (EHRs), and HIPAA-compliant communication tools is essential. Outstanding interpersonal skills, self-motivation, and the ability to communicate clearly with children and their families make candidates stand out in this role. These capabilities ensure high-quality, patient-centered care is delivered effectively, even in a virtual setting.

Role Overview

As a GI Expert Nurse Practitioner at Oshi Health, you'll deliver high-quality, virtual-first gastrointestinal care to adults with complex digestive conditions through our telemedicine platform. You'll work alongside a collaborative, multidisciplinary team of GI physicians, dietitians, and behavioral health specialists to provide coordinated, whole-person care that helps patients achieve lasting digestive health improvements. This role is at the heart of our mission — and your clinical expertise will directly change lives.

What You'll Do — Key Responsibilities
  • Deliver virtual patient care in alignment with Oshi's evidence-based care model, including assessment, diagnosis, and treatment planning for GI conditions with a focus on DGBIs, GERD, and IBD via video visits and chat messaging
  • Collaborate with a multidisciplinary team (GI physicians, dietitians, behavioral health specialists, and care coordinators) to implement coordinated, comprehensive care plans
  • Adhere to clinical protocols including ROME IV criteria and AGA and ACG guidelines to ensure high-quality, evidence-based care delivery
  • Document patient interactions accurately and timely within the EHR, maintaining thorough and compliant records
  • Allocate approximately 30 hours per week to direct patient care and 10 hours to documentation, meetings, and administrative responsibilities
  • This is not a traditional 9-5 role — scheduling includes a mix of early morning, evening, and weekend hours to meet patient access needs. Flexibility and willingness to work outside standard business hours is essential
  • Participate in quality improvement, clinical program development, and professional training to stay current in the field of gastrointestinal care
  • Pursue cross-licensure opportunities and maintain good standing with all relevant licenses and certifications
What We're Looking For — Qualifications & Requirements

Required

  • Current licensure as a Certified Registered Nurse Practitioner (CRNP) or Advanced Practice Registered Nurse (APRN) with a Master's or Doctoral degree in Nursing
  • Current certification by ANCC, AANP, or other qualifying agency as an Adult or Family Nurse Practitioner
  • Minimum of 3 years of experience in gastroenterology specialty in an outpatient setting
  • Ability to communicate and collaborate effectively with multidisciplinary care providers including physicians, psychologists, and registered dietitians
